✅ Ultimate Guide to WSDPrintProxy.dll Download: Fixing Errors & Restoring Functionality
In the intricate world of Windows operating systems, specific dynamic-link library files, or DLLs, act as crucial components, allowing programs to share code and resources. One such file you might encounter, especially when dealing with network printing or modern printer drivers, is WSDPrintProxy.dll. This file is fundamentally linked to the Web Services for Devices (WSD) protocol, which facilitates communication between your Windows PC and network-enabled printers. When this file goes missing, becomes corrupted, or is somehow misconfigured, it can lead to frustrating printing errors, often halting your work entirely. This comprehensive, SEO-optimized guide will delve into what WSDPrintProxy.dll is, why you might need to download or replace it, and the precise, up-to-date steps to resolve associated issues, ensuring your printing infrastructure runs smoothly in late 2025.
💡 What Exactly is WSDPrintProxy.dll?
The file WSDPrintProxy.dll is an integral part of the Windows operating system, specifically associated with the WSD Print Monitor. The WSD protocol is the standard way modern printers and scanners announce themselves on a local network and communicate with Windows 10 and 11 computers. Essentially, this DLL acts as a proxy—a mediator—that allows the Windows Print Spooler service to talk effectively with a WSD-enabled device. Think of it as a specialized translator: it takes the standard print job instructions from Windows and translates them into a format the network printer understands via the WSD protocol. Without this translator, communication breaks down, leading to errors like “The specified module could not be found” when trying to install or use a network printer.
🔥 Common WSDPrintProxy.dll Errors and Their Symptoms
Errors related to a missing or corrupted WSDPrintProxy.dll are a persistent issue for many Windows users, especially following system updates, driver installations, or malware infections. Recognizing the symptoms early is key to a swift resolution. The most frequent error messages typically include:
- “WSDPrintProxy.dll is missing“
- “WSDPrintProxy.dll not found“
- “Cannot find WSDPrintProxy.dll“
- “The program can’t start because WSDPrintProxy.dll is missing from your computer“
- “A required component is missing: WSDPrintProxy.dll“
- Application failures when attempting to print or manage printer queues.
- The inability to install a new network printer using the WSD port.
These errors often manifest right after booting the system, launching a specific application (like Microsoft Word or Adobe Acrobat), or when attempting to interact with the printer settings in the Control Panel or Windows Settings app. The underlying cause is almost always file corruption, accidental deletion, or a faulty Windows update that failed to register or install the file correctly.
🛡️ The Safe Approach: Why Direct Download is NOT Recommended
While the urge to simply search for a WSDPrintProxy.dll download and place the file in the System32 folder is strong, this is the most dangerous approach. DLL-download websites often host outdated, incompatible, or, most critically, malware-infected versions of these files. The safest and most reliable source for any Windows system file is always the Windows operating system itself. Because WSDPrintProxy.dll is a core component of Windows (specifically the WSD Monitior), resolving the error involves using built-in Windows repair tools or properly reinstalling the component, not manually downloading the file from an untrusted source. The following sections will guide you through the official, secure methods.
🛠️ Official Methods to Fix WSDPrintProxy.dll Errors (November 2025)
Instead of risky manual downloads, the recommended and guaranteed secure methods leverage Windows’ own integrity and repair mechanisms. These steps ensure that the file is sourced directly from your official Windows installation files, making it the correct version for your specific build.
H4: 1. Utilize the System File Checker (SFC) and DISM Tools
The System File Checker (SFC) is the primary Windows utility for scanning and restoring corrupted or missing protected system files, including core DLLs like WSDPrintProxy.dll. This should be your first line of defense.
- Press the Windows Key and type “cmd“.
- Right-click on Command Prompt and select Run as administrator.
- In the Command Prompt window, type the following command and press Enter:
sfc /scannow - Allow the scan to complete. It may take several minutes. If it finds and fixes issues, you’re done.
- If SFC reports that it couldn’t fix all errors, or if the problem persists, run the Deployment Image Servicing and Management (DISM) tool to prepare the component store:
- Once DISM completes, run the SFC scan again:
sfc /scannow - Restart your PC after the scan finishes.
DISM /Online /Cleanup-Image /RestoreHealth
H4: 2. Re-register the DLL File
Sometimes the file is present but its registration entry in the Windows Registry is corrupted or missing. You can attempt to manually re-register the DLL, which can often instantly resolve “file not found” errors related to program loading.
- Press the Windows Key and type “cmd“.
- Right-click on Command Prompt and select Run as administrator.
- To unregister the existing file entry (if it exists), type:
regsvr32 /u WSDPrintProxy.dlland press Enter. (A success/failure message may appear.) - To re-register the file entry, type:
regsvr32 WSDPrintProxy.dlland press Enter. - A dialog box should appear confirming the successful registration of the file.
H4: 3. Manually Replace the DLL from a Trusted Source (Windows Image)
If the above methods fail, and you have access to another healthy Windows machine (running the same version and architecture, e.g., Windows 10 64-bit), you can safely copy the file. This is far superior to downloading from an untrusted site.
- On the working PC, navigate to the system folder (usually
C:\Windows\System32). - Locate and copy the file WSDPrintProxy.dll.
- On the problematic PC, navigate to the same folder (
C:\Windows\System32). - Paste the copied file. You will need administrator privileges to complete this action.
- Crucially, return to the previous section (Method 2) and re-register the newly copied DLL file using the
regsvr32 WSDPrintProxy.dllcommand.
⚙️ The WSDPrintProxy.dll & Printer Functionality Deep Dive
Understanding the context of this DLL file highlights its importance. The WSD protocol is a shift from older, less efficient protocols. The presence of WSDPrintProxy.dll allows your operating system to dynamically discover and configure network printers without needing manual IP address configuration. When it’s working correctly, your PC can instantly detect a new printer connected to the network and display its status, ink levels, and job queues in real-time. A failure here doesn’t just mean a missing file; it means a total collapse of this modern, seamless communication layer between your PC and any WSD-enabled printer. Fixing it is not just about replacing a file, but restoring a critical network communication service.
📅 Maintenance and Prevention: Keeping Your DLLs Healthy
Preventing DLL errors is far less stressful than fixing them. A proactive maintenance schedule can minimize the chances of WSDPrintProxy.dll (or any other critical system file) becoming corrupted or going missing.
H4: Regular Windows Update Management
Ensure you are always running the latest official updates for Windows 10 or 11. Microsoft frequently releases cumulative and security updates that include patches for system files. An incomplete or interrupted update is a common cause of DLL corruption. Do not force a shutdown while updates are being installed.
H4: Anti-Malware Protection
Use reputable, up-to-date antivirus and anti-malware software. Malicious software is notorious for deleting, renaming, or replacing legitimate system DLL files with their own corrupted versions to hide their activity. A full system scan monthly can detect and neutralize these threats before they cause damage to files like WSDPrintProxy.dll.
H4: Printer Driver Hygiene
Always download printer drivers directly from the manufacturer’s official website (e.g., HP, Epson, Canon). Outdated or generic drivers can sometimes conflict with the WSD Print Monitor service, leading to errors. Before installing new drivers, completely uninstall the old ones and ensure your system is clean.
By following the secure, official, and proven troubleshooting steps outlined in this guide, you can confidently resolve any WSDPrintProxy.dll download or error messages, restoring full and efficient printing capabilities to your Windows system without compromising your PC’s security. Remember: never download a critical DLL from an unverified third-party source.
